060篇:队列与触发器:高并发任务处理

张开发
2026/5/17 17:11:09 15 分钟阅读
060篇:队列与触发器:高并发任务处理
1. 前言无人值守机器人通常按定时任务执行,但当任务来源是“事件驱动”时(如用户点击、文件到达、API调用),就需要队列来管理:电商网站每秒收到多个订单,需要排队处理多个用户同时提交表单,RPA需要串行处理避免冲突不同任务有优先级,高优先级的先处理队列是**先进先出(FIFO)**的数据结构,可以解耦任务产生和任务执行,实现削峰填谷、异步处理。本文将以文件队列和数据库队列为例,讲解如何在RPA中实现高并发任务处理。2. 队列的核心概念概念说明生产者产生任务的一方(如用户点击、定时扫描)消费者执行任务的一方(RPA机器人)队列存储待处理任务的容器消息队列中的每个任务单元(包含参数)3. 队列的实现方式3.1 文件队列(最简单)使用文件夹作为队列:每个任务生成一个文件(如JSON),放入“待处理”文件夹;RPA

更多文章